What Is Persona Computing?
Persona computing refers to the use of personalized digital representations (personas) of users to optimize their experience with technology. Rather than interacting with generic software that treats all users the same, persona computing allows systems to create a virtual “persona” for each individual. These personas are based on a combination of data, such as behavior patterns, preferences, past interactions, and even environmental factors, to create a more tailored, intuitive experience.
In essence, persona computing enables devices, applications, and services to act as if they truly “know” the user—understanding their habits, desires, and unique traits. This creates a more seamless interaction, where technology adapts to the user, rather than forcing the user to adapt to technology.
How Does Persona Computing Work?
Persona computing relies on several key components working together to create personalized experiences. Here’s how it generally works:
- Data Collection
The foundation of persona computing is data—specifically, user data. This can include demographic information, behavioral data, preferences, device usage, and even contextual factors like location or time of day. Through sensors, smart devices, and interactions, persona computing systems gather a continuous stream of data that is used to understand the user better. - Machine Learning & AI
Machine learning and artificial intelligence (AI) are at the heart of persona computing. These technologies analyze the collected data, identify patterns, and create dynamic profiles of users. Over time, the system learns and adapts, making the persona more accurate and insightful. For example, AI can detect changes in behavior or preferences and adjust the system’s responses accordingly. - Personalized Interaction
Once a system has developed a persona for the user, it can adapt its interface, content, and recommendations to better align with the individual’s preferences. For example, a smart home system might adjust lighting, temperature, and even media choices based on your past interactions and preferences. Similarly, apps could tailor notifications and content to your interests, learning what you like, when you like it. - Context Awareness
Persona computing also includes the ability to recognize the context in which the user is interacting with technology. This could be location-based, mood-based, or activity-based context. For example, a persona-driven virtual assistant might respond differently when the user is at work compared to when they are at home, based on the tasks at hand and the environment.
Applications of Persona Computing
The potential applications of persona computing span a wide range of industries and devices. Let’s explore a few key areas where persona computing can make a significant impact:
1. Smart Homes and IoT
In the realm of smart homes, persona computing has the power to revolutionize how devices interact with users. Imagine a home system that learns your routines and preferences—adjusting lighting, music, and even temperature automatically when you arrive home, based on your persona. It could also manage your security, energy consumption, and even suggest meals or activities based on past behavior.
2. Healthcare and Wellness
In healthcare, persona computing could allow for more personalized treatments and better patient care. By creating a digital persona based on medical history, lifestyle, and preferences, healthcare providers can offer tailored recommendations, monitor health trends, and even predict potential health issues before they become serious. Wearable devices, such as smartwatches, could also feed real-time data into the system, enabling proactive health management.
3. Entertainment and Media
Streaming services like Netflix, Spotify, and YouTube are already making personalized recommendations based on user activity. Persona computing takes this a step further, adapting content recommendations in real-time based on a deeper understanding of your tastes, time of day, mood, and even how you felt about similar content in the past. Imagine an AI-powered assistant that helps you discover new content and even adjusts your playlist to match your emotional state.
4. Retail and E-commerce
Persona computing can transform the retail and e-commerce industries by providing highly personalized shopping experiences. Retailers can offer individualized product recommendations, promotions, and discounts based on the customer’s persona. Additionally, augmented reality (AR) and virtual reality (VR) can be integrated to create immersive shopping experiences tailored to specific needs, preferences, and shopping habits.
5. Customer Service
Persona computing can enhance customer service by allowing AI-powered chatbots or virtual assistants to understand customer preferences and previous interactions. By recognizing the persona of a customer, these systems can provide more efficient, relevant, and tailored support. For example, a customer service representative could have instant access to a customer’s history, preferences, and issues, allowing them to solve problems faster and more effectively.

Challenges of Persona Computing
While persona computing holds tremendous promise, it also raises several challenges:
- Privacy Concerns
Collecting vast amounts of data to build detailed personas raises significant privacy concerns. Users may feel uneasy about how their data is being used, stored, and shared. Companies must be transparent about their data practices and ensure they comply with privacy regulations like GDPR. - Data Accuracy
The effectiveness of persona computing relies heavily on accurate data. If the data collected about a user is incomplete or inaccurate, the system’s understanding of the user will be flawed, leading to poor recommendations or experiences. - Security Risks
With more personalized and data-driven systems, there is an increased risk of data breaches and cyberattacks. Ensuring robust security measures to protect user data is crucial. - Over-Personalization
While personalized experiences can be great, there’s a risk of over-personalization, where users feel their privacy is being invaded or their experience becomes too narrow. Striking the right balance between personalization and user autonomy will be key.
